Milk and Dairy products

Milk is an agricultural product. It is white liquid food. Milk has great nourishing value, it can be easily digested. Milk is an important part of our daily diet.
Milk is known for its richness in calcium and thus it is important for building healthy bones and for maintaining a healthy weight. It is also healthy for our teeth and gums by reducing our risk for gum disease.
Milk contains protein, carbohydrates, vitamins, minerals and fat.

That is why your diet should provide enough proteins. Milk is an important source of protein, since each glass contains almost 8 grams.
The source of carbohydrates in milk is lactose which gives energy to the body.
Minerals and vitamins. Milk is rich in many nutrients that are essential for good health, for stronger bones (Calcium, Vitamin D, Phosphorous), for more energy (B vitamins), for a stronger immune system and for healthier skin (Vitamin A)
Fats in milk constitute essential fatty acids which are important for body cells, as long as they are taken in moderate quantities.
Dairy products are foods that are made from animal milk. Usually, they are made from the milk of cows and goats, but they can be made from the milk of other animals as well. Dairy products include milk, butter, cheese, yogurt, curd, custard, buttermilk, ice cream, etc.
Butter is a dairy product. It is made by churning fresh or fermented cream or whole milk for a long time. The fat in the milk separates from the liquid. The fat is butter. Butter is often eaten on bread, as a main ingredient in biscuits, as a shortening agent in some baking and cooking recipes, and for frying foods.
Cheese is milk made into a solid form that is edible. There are many types of cheese, such as cheddar, provolone, cream cheese, mozzarella, smoked cheese and etc. Many things affect the form, texture, color and flavor of cheese. These include the milk, if the milk has been pasteurized, the amount of butterfat, bacteria and mold in the cheese, how the cheese is made, how much fat is in the cheese, and how old the cheese is.
Yogurt, or yoghurt is a milk product made by bacterial fermentation of milk. Yogurt is one of the oldest produced food in human history. Today, it is eaten all over the world. It is rich in protein, calcium, riboflavin, B vitamins.
Ice cream is a frozen dessert made from cream, with added flavors and sweeteners. This mixture is quickly frozen while it is stirred, so that large ice crystals do not form. Some ice cream is made with carrageenan, a gum found in seaweed so that it is not sticky.
Condensed milk is canned milk that has been thickened by evaporation and sweetened.
Powdered milk is a manufactured dairy product made by evaporating milk to dryness. It is also called as dried milk.
Baked milk is milk simmered on low heat for long time which results in mild caramelization. Particularly popular in Eastern Europe.
Custard is a dessert or sweet sauce made with milk, eggs, and sugar.
